Job Summary

HPI Real Estate Services & Investments is seeking a highly skilled Commercial Property Manager to join our team. As a key member of our property management team, you will be responsible for managing class A commercial properties in accordance with owner goals, industry best practices, and management agreements.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age commercial properties in accordance with industry best practices and management agreements, collaborating with assigned teams and property accounting departments.
  • Conduct regular property tours and inspections, documenting findings and implementing necessary repairs and maintenance.
  • Identify and address maintenance issues through review and analysis of work order system reports, ensuring timely and effective resolution.
  • Be on call and knowledgeable of all after-hours issue resolution protocols, addressing building emergencies promptly and notifying owners in writing.
  • Manage tenant move-ins and move-outs, collaborating with leasing and accounting teams, and overseeing quality and ability to fire or hire services for designated properties.
  • Ensure compliance with accurate development of all building reporting requirements, collaborating with A/R and property accounting departments.
Requirements
  • At least 5 years of experience in commercial real estate property management required.
  • Minimum HS Diploma required, College Degree preferred, or comparable work experience.
  • Texas Real Estate License Required.
  • CPM or RPA Designation strongly preferred.
  • Affiliations with industry organizations (IREM, BOMA) preferred.
  • Prior experience with MS Office Suite required.
  • Experience with commercial property management software (example: Yardi) preferred.
  • Knowledgeable about commercial building maintenance systems.
  • Able to create and understand financial reporting necessary to comply with management agreements.
  • Prior team management experience required.
  • Valid DL, clean driving record, and functional vehicle.
  • Physical ability to conduct property tours.
